实时热搜: C语言fclose错误

fopen和fclose函数的返回值是多少? C语言fclose错误

91条评论 118人喜欢 2513次阅读 139人点赞
fopen和fclose函数的返回值是多少? C语言fclose错误 fopen fclosefopen和fclose函数的返回值是多少?fopen()文件顺利打开后,返回指向该流的文件指针,如果文件打开失败,则返回NULL,并将错误代码存储在errno中。 fclose()成功关闭可返回0,错误返回EOF并把错误存储在errno中。

C语言子函数中fopen文件后必须要fclose吗首先说明 fp不是外部变量,我是在做一个学生通讯录,运用到子函数Open(是的,在使用完一个文件后应该关闭它,这应该成为一个习惯。如果不关闭文件,可能会丢失数据。因为在向文件写数据时,实现将数据输到缓冲区,待缓冲区充满后才正式输出给文件,如果当数据未充满缓冲区而程序结束运行,就会将缓冲区中的数据丢失

C#中类似C++fopen、fclose、fwrite的函数用C#改写一段C++代码,C++中有fopen、fclose、fwrite,C#相应的用什么方fopen, fclose, fwrite是C/C++中,用于文件读取写入的函数。 在C#语言中,有很多方法可以进行文件读写。 下面是通过StreamReader,FileStream,StreamWriter进行文件读写的范例。 // 头文件引用using System;using SystemCollectionsGeneric;usi

19. fopen、fclose、feof、fputc、fgetc、fread、...clearerr(清除文件流的错误旗标) 相关函数 feof 表头文件 #include 定义函数 void clearerr(FILE * stream); 函数说明 clearerr()清除参数stream指定的文件流所使用的错误旗标。 返回值 fclose(关闭文件) 相关函数 close,fflush,fopen,

C语言中的fclose函数该怎么用?我看C语言书上的例题,一会一题写着 if fclose(fp){ printf("erro!\nfclose()函数功能为:关闭一个流,把缓冲区内最后剩余的数据输出到磁盘文件中,并释放文件指针和有关的缓冲区。( fopen()打开一个流 ) 头文件: #include 函数原型: int fclose(FILE *stream); 说明: 如果流成功关闭,fclose 返回 0,否则返

fclose函数什么意思,怎么用呢fclose(fp);这个有是什么意思呢fclose实现的效果是关闭一个文件。如果没猜错的话,你的前面是否有一句 FILE *fp = fopen("", ""); 这个fp是一个文件指针,在你实现上述语句之后,他会指向一个文件,而fclose 可以把缓冲区内最后剩余的数据输出到内核缓冲区,并释放文件指针和

C语言中,用fopen打开程序了程序,结束时为什么要...不打fclose会有何影响?fclose有两个作用: 1 将输出缓冲区内容写到存储设备上 2 释放对应的资源 如果不调用fclose,相应地,可能会造成 1 对文件的更改没有被记录到磁盘上 2 其他进程无法存取该文件 中的一种或者多种后果。因此对应fopen地调用fclose是必要的

C语言fclose错误一段极简单的代码:int main(){ FILE *fp1,*fp2,*fp3; fp1=fopen("sxtx原因是fp1=fopen("sxtxt","r"); 这句你以只读的方式打开sxtxt文件, 如果该文件打开失败(如该文件不存在),则fp1的值为NULL 这时你去fclose(fp1);肯定会发生异常的。 应该这么写: fp1=fopen("sxtxt","r"); if (fp1 !=NULL) { fclose(fp1); }

C语言中使用fopen在fclose关闭文件后,如何再次打...fclose之后再fopen就行了。

fopen和fclose函数的返回值是多少?fopen和fclose函数的返回值是多少?fopen()文件顺利打开后,返回指向该流的文件指针,如果文件打开失败,则返回NULL,并将错误代码存储在errno中。 fclose()成功关闭可返回0,错误返回EOF并把错误存储在errno中。

c语言fopen()和fclose()的使用#include<stdioh> main() { FILE *fp; /*定义一个文件指针*/ int i; fp又看到你这题目了 那个当前目录是你这个程序文件所在的目录,你的fopen函数并没有创建文件,你创建后可以打开了回输出O,K 我也是在Turbo c中运行的